+/* Check that we have a pointer to a string suitable for use as a format.
+ The default is to check for a char type.
+ For objective-c dialects, this is extended to include references to string
+ objects validated by objc_string_ref_type_p ().
+ Targets may also provide a string object type that can be used within c and
+ c++ and shared with their respective objective-c dialects. In this case the
+ reference to a format string is checked for validity via a hook.
+
+ The function returns true if strref points to any string type valid for the
+ language dialect and target. */
+
+static bool
+valid_stringptr_type_p (tree strref)
+{
+ return (strref != NULL
+ && TREE_CODE (strref) == POINTER_TYPE
+ && (TYPE_MAIN_VARIANT (TREE_TYPE (strref)) == char_type_node
+ || objc_string_ref_type_p (strref)
+ || (*targetcm.string_object_ref_type_p) ((const_tree) strref)));
+}
